AD Mortgage Announces $432.4 Million Non-QM Securitization, Fifth Transaction Of 2026

AD Mortgage, a provider of non-QM and residential mortgage-backed securities (RMBS), announced AD Mortgage Trust 2026-NQM5 (ADMT 2026-NQM5), the company’s fifth securitization of 2026. The $432.4 million transaction marks another step in AD Mortgage’s steady issuance schedule and reflects its successful push to spread its loan pools across more regions of the country.

The underlying collateral pool consists of 1,008 residential mortgages, with 99% of loans originated by AD Mortgage LLC or its qualified correspondents. The pool reflects a strong borrower profile, including a weighted average borrower credit score of 754 and a weighted average combined loan-to-value (CLTV) ratio of 69.10%. As with prior transactions in the program, the certificates benefit from credit enhancement in the form of excess spread and subordination to protect senior certificate holders.

Florida remains the largest single-state concentration in the pool at 24.89%, consistent with the geographic profile of recent AD Mortgage securitizations as the company continues to grow its national origination footprint through its broker and correspondent network.

This transaction follows AD Mortgage’s $407.0 million ADMT 2026-NQM4 deal, priced in May, and continues the company’s track record of bringing well-structured non-QM product to market with a consistent cadence throughout 2026.

Key Highlights of ADMT 2026-NQM5

  *   Transaction Volume: $432.4 million
  *   Loan Count: 1,008
  *   Loan Origination: 99% of loans originated by AD Mortgage or its qualified correspondents
  *   Average Borrower Credit Score: 754
  *   Weighted Average Combined Loan-to-Value (CLTV): 69.10%
  *   Credit Enhancement: Excess spread and subordination to protect senior certificates
  *   Largest State Concentration: Florida — 24.89%
  *   Servicer: 100% AD Mortgage LLC
